What you will be responsible for

As ESG Regulatory Analyst (VP), you will report into to the Head of ESG Operations & Administration and will be responsible for the following:

  • Lead analysis and implementation of ESG and stewardship regulations that impact the asset management industry, including providing expertise around UK TCFD, UK SDR, and EU SFDR
  • Lead analysis and implementation of GA’s industry and public commitments to ensure accuracy and alignment of public statements to internal practices, including leading the production of GA’s annual Asset Stewardship Report
  • Collaborate with Legal, Risk, and Compliance to ensure GA’s ESG framework adheres to internal requirements, regulatory obligations, and external commitments, and implement framework as needed
  • Monitor ESG regulatory and industry developments and recommend priorities/actions for the firm’s consideration
  • Collaborate across firm functions, including asset stewardship, portfolio management, product, operations, and client reporting, to design and implement ESG efforts
  • Help establish and lead a small team, including supporting talent development
  • Work closely with the Head of ESG Operations & Administration to build globally consistent processes and reporting, where appropriate
